Comprehending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are motorized automobiles developed to assist individuals who have difficulty strolling due to various health conditions, such as arthritis, multiple sclerosis, or basic mobility problems. These scooters are geared up with a comfy seat, a guiding mechanism, and an electric motor, allowing users to travel short to moderate distances with ease. They are especially helpful for navigating both indoor and outside environments, such as supermarket, parks, and public areas.
Kinds Of Mobility Scooters
Three-Wheel Scooters
Pros: More maneuverable, lighter, and easier to store.Cons: Less steady on rough terrain.Best For: Indoor use, tight spaces, and users who prioritize dexterity.
Four-Wheel Scooters
Pros: More stable, much better for outside use, and capable of dealing with rough terrain.Cons: Heavier and less maneuverable.Best For: Outdoor usage, irregular surface areas, and users who prioritize stability.
Travel Scooters
Pros: Portable and easy to dismantle for transportation.Cons: May have limited variety and speed.Best For: Users who travel frequently or live in apartment or condos.
Heavy Duty Scooters
Pros: Built to support higher weight capabilities and more robust usage.Cons: Larger and much heavier, making them less portable.Best For: Users with higher body weights or those who require a more long lasting choice.
Standing Scooters
Pros: Provide an option to sitting, which can be helpful for those who experience pain from extended sitting.Cons: May not be suitable for cross countries or extended use.Best For: Users who prefer standing however still need support.Secret Features to Consider
When searching for a mobility scooter, numerous functions must be thought about to guarantee it meets your particular needs:
Battery Life and Range
Range: How far the scooter can travel on a single charge.Battery Type: Lithium-ion batteries are usually more effective and longer-lasting than lead-acid batteries.
Speed
Indoor Speed: Typically lower, around 4-6 miles per hour.Outdoor Speed: Can be greater, up to 10-15 miles per hour, depending on the design.
Weight Capacity
Standard: 250-300 pounds.Heavy Duty: 400-500 pounds or more.
Turning Radius
Essential for: Navigating tight areas and corners.Three-Wheel Scooters: Generally have a smaller turning radius.
Seating and Comfort
Adjustable Seat: Ensure the seat is comfortable and can be adapted to your height and weight.Cushioning: Look for scooters with cushioned seats and back-rests for included convenience.
Portability
Travel Scooters: Designed to be dismantled for easy transport.Lightweight Models: Easier to move around and shop.
Safety Features
Brakes: Ensure the scooter has reliable braking systems.Lights and Reflectors: Important for visibility, especially in low-light conditions.Horn: Useful for alerting others when essential.
Controls
Ease of Use: Look for intuitive controls that are easy to run.Adjustable Handlebars: Ensure a comfy grip and reach.
Storage and Accessories
Baskets or Compartments: Useful for bring groceries or personal products.Cup Holders: Convenient for keeping drinks within reach.Where to Buy Mobility Scooters

Q: Are mobility scooters covered by insurance coverage?A: Some insurance strategies, including Medicare, might cover the expense of a mobility scooter under particular conditions. It's essential to consult your insurance coverage provider to comprehend what is covered and any required paperwork.
Q: How do I keep my mobility scooter?A: Regular upkeep is vital to keep your scooter running smoothly. This consists of:
Charging the Battery: Follow the producer's standards for charging.Checking Tires: Ensure tires are properly inflated and in excellent condition.Lubing Moving Parts: Periodically oil the chain and other moving parts.Cleaning: Keep the scooter tidy and dry to prevent rust and wear.
Q: What are the legal requirements for using a mobility scooter?A: Legal requirements differ by place. Usually, mobility scooters are categorized as mobility aids and do not require a license to run. Nevertheless, it's crucial to:
Check Local Regulations: Some areas might have specific guidelines regarding where and how mobility scooters can be used.Register the Scooter: In some areas, registration may be needed, particularly if the scooter is used on public roadways.
Q: How do I select the ideal mobility scooter for my needs?A: Consider the following:
Intended Use: Will you be utilizing the scooter mainly indoors, outdoors, or both?Weight and Height: Ensure the scooter can support your weight and is adjustable to your height.Mobility Level: Choose a scooter that matches your level of mobility and any physical limitations.Budget: Determine how much you are willing to spend and try to find models that offer the best worth.
Q: Are there any security suggestions for using a mobility scooter?A: Yes, here are some safety pointers:
Wear a Helmet: Especially if you are utilizing the scooter on public roadways.Usage Reflective Gear: Increase presence during low-light conditions.Follow Traffic Rules: Obey traffic signals and signs, and use designated paths when readily available.Routine Check-ups: Have your scooter checked and kept by a professional frequently.
